Grav
Grav is an easy-to-use, yet powerful, open-source CMS that requires no database, making installation as simple as unzipping a file. Available as a Free and open-source web platform, it's self-hosted and built with PHP and Markdown. This fast and flexible Grassy alternative excels as a Flat File CMS with Markdown support, Twig Templating, and extensibility via plugins, perfect for developers seeking simplicity and speed.

Jekyll
Jekyll is a simple, blog-aware, static site generator available as a Free and open-source tool on Mac, Windows, and Linux, and is self-hosted. As an excellent Grassy alternative for developers, it focuses on static site generation, blogging, and publishing, utilizing Ruby to build fast and secure websites without a database.

postach.io
Postach.io is a Freemium web service that instantly creates custom sites by converting your notes to blog posts and pages. It integrates seamlessly with Evernote, Dropbox, and Pocket, allowing you to post content without code. For those who prefer a note-taking driven workflow, postach.io offers a unique and streamlined Grassy alternative for effortless blogging.

ZeroBlog
ZeroBlog is a Free and open-source decentralized, self-publishing blogging platform available on Mac, Windows, Linux, and Web, leveraging technologies like Python, JavaScript, and ZeroNet. As a unique Grassy alternative, it focuses on distributed and decentralized blogging with HTML as the document format, appealing to users seeking enhanced privacy and censorship resistance.
